Who is David W. Devonshire?

David W. Devonshire was the Chief Financial Officer and an Executive Vice President at Motorola Inc. from April 2002 to 2007. Mr. Devonshire was responsible for company-wide treasury, tax, audit, financial and managerial reporting, forecasting and planning, internal accounting controls, investor relations, real estate, and the Motorola Credit Corporation.
